zucchini and chicken salad

My poor family had to endure half a week's worth of meals revolving around zucchini, feta and chicken this past week. I hate to be boring, but when it comes to meal planning I ask Nuno if he's feeling like anything in particular and if he can't contribute then I just go with what's on sale and what's currently in season. But last week, when it came down to it, I had to go with what I was craving. So we had the Grilled Greek Chicken Kebabs with Mint Feta Sauce from Everyday Food, Fresh Flavour Fast. At the same time we cooked the chicken for the next night's meal, Zucchini and Chicken Salad from the first Everyday Food book, Great Food Fast.

Unfortunately the recipe link is broken so I'll explain, along with chicken and zucchini the salad also includes spinach, red onion, Parmesan, pecans and mint. It was our first time making this salad and it was a great way to build a second meal off of a first. It makes use of left over ingredients which is a bonus. The left over dressing from the previous night was delicious on this salad even though the recipe has it's own. So we went between both dressings for dinner and lunches. I think we'll find ourselves relying on these two meal combos in the summer because they are healthy, inexpensive, quick and require very little prep.
